Family and Consumer Sciences Education

"A vital segment of the California educational system, Family and Consumer Sciences (FCS) Education integrates academic and career-technical skills, concepts, and principles in the context of work, family and personal responsibilities. FCS content instruction focuses on the interrelationship of science, technology, career-technical, and life management skills to prepare students for advanced education, careers, and managing work and family roles. Strong Workforce Program

Our regional K 12 SWP Coordinator's support essential collaboration across education systems between the K–12 sector and community colleges—also known as intersegmental partnerships—with involvement from industry businesses and organizations in strengthening CTE courses, programs, and pathways aligned with regional workforce needs. To support LEAs in developing and implementing high-quality, K–14 CTE course sequences, programs, and pathways that build foundational career path skills and knowledge essential to subsequent success in college and early career exploration.
